- 英文摘要: Fifty normal noninfarct patients and 12 cases with in-farcts of the cerebrum were examined with routine mag-netic resonance imaging and echo-planar diffusion-weighted imaging.The diffusion-weighted three-dimen-sional images were reconstructed with volume-render-ing processing on workstation.Precentral gyrus, post-central gyrus, superior parietal lobule, superior frontalgyrus, precentral sulcus, central sulcus, postcentral sul-cus, intraparietal sulcus and superior frontal sulcus werebest shown of all structures with an arbitrary score of2.61-2.77.Supramarginal gyrus, middle frontal gyrus,inferior frontal gyrus and lateral sulcus were clearlyshown in the majority of the cerebra with average scoresof 2.0-2.49; angular gyrus, inferior frontal sulcus andsuperior temporal gyrus were not demonstrated satis-factorily and their average scores were 1.67-1.89.Middletemporal gyrus, inferior temporal gyrus, superiortempo-ral sulcus and inferior temporal sulcus were difficult toidentify, and thus had average scores of 0.87-1.26.Brainsurface structures were better displayed in the oldergroup of individuals than in the younger group. Thestructures in the 12 cases with acute or chronic cerebruminfarcts were also satisfactorily demonstrated with thisnew technique.
